Find the best Facebook ad optimization company for you. Compare top agencies vs. AI software to see which is better for your budget and goals.
The best companies for Facebook ad optimization include full-service agencies like KlientBoost and AI-powered software platforms like Madgicx. Agencies are ideal for hands-off management, while software provides control and AI-assisted optimization. For e-commerce, Madgicx offers leading AI-driven optimization and creative tools.
So, you're on the hunt for some help with your Facebook ads. We get it.
One minute you're celebrating a campaign with a killer ROAS, and the next you're staring at a dashboard full of red arrows, wondering where it all went wrong. It's a rollercoaster, and sometimes you just need a partner to help you navigate the twists and turns.
But here's the big question: do you need a full-service human team (an agency) to take the wheel, or a powerful AI co-pilot (software) to give you superpowers?
Look, it really boils down to a trade-off between cost, control, and speed. This guide will help you decide by comparing top agencies and a leading software alternative, so you can find the right ad management firm for your brand's needs.
Quick Look: Top Facebook Optimization Companies
How We Ranked These Companies
Transparency matters. We're performance marketers, after all—data is our love language (it's okay, you can be a data nerd too!).
To build this guide, we didn't just pull names out of a hat. We analyzed the 10 most-cited "best agency" lists, cross-referenced them with client review scores from platforms like Clutch, and prioritized companies with proven results. Our goal is to give you a comprehensive look at your best options, no fluff.
The Best Facebook Ad Agencies
First up, let's talk about the traditional route: hiring an agency.
In simple terms, an ad management agency is a service-based company that handles all aspects of a client's advertising campaigns, from strategy and creative development to execution, monitoring, and reporting.
Think of them as your outsourced advertising department. You hand over the keys, they do the driving, and you get a report at the end of the month. This is a fantastic option if you have the budget and want to be completely hands-off.
Here are some of the best in the business, based on what they're known for.
1. Madgicx: A Leading AI Meta Ads Optimization Platform
This is where we come in. ✨ Madgicx was built to give you the power of an agency analytics team, the speed of AI, and the strategic control you crave—all inside one platform. We're not a service; we're your secret weapon.
We're not just another one of the many Facebook marketing tools out there. We combine several key functions that are usually siloed into one seamless workflow.
- AI Chat: Got a question about why your CPA is rising? Just ask. Our AI Chat analyzes your live campaign data and gives you a straight answer in seconds. It's like having a senior media buyer on call, 24/7, without the hefty salary.
- AI Marketer: This is our always-on optimization engine. It audits your Meta account daily, identifies underperforming ads, spots scaling opportunities, and provides one-click recommendations to shift budgets to your top performers. It does the busy work so you can be the strategist, functioning much like modern AI ad agencies do.
- Creative + Optimization: A key advantage of Madgicx is its deep integration of advanced AI campaign optimization with a built-in AI Ad Generator. You can create stunning ad images in seconds and launch them into campaigns our AI will then help you optimize. It's a comprehensive workflow, from idea to optimization.
Pros:
- Drastically lower cost than most agencies.
- Full control and enhanced transparency over your ad account.
- 24/7 AI-powered monitoring and optimization recommendations.
- Combines creative generation with campaign optimization.
Cons:
It's a tool, not a service, so it requires some hands-on involvement.
Our Rating: 4.8/5
Bonus: You can kick things off with the 7-day free trial
2. KlientBoost: Best for Enterprise & Lead Gen
If you're a larger business with a serious budget, KlientBoost is a name you'll hear a lot. They are a powerhouse in the performance marketing world, known for their aggressive, data-driven approach that goes beyond just ads to optimize the entire funnel. They're the team you call when you need heavy hitters.
Their reputation is built on solid results, with KlientBoost boasting over 1,400 client reviews and a stunning 4.9/5 average rating, according to data compiled by OneLittleWeb.
Pros:
- Proven track record with large, complex accounts.
- Holistic approach includes Conversion Rate Optimization (CRO).
- Deep expertise in lead generation and B2B.
Cons:
High minimum retainers make them inaccessible for small businesses.
Our Rating: 4.9/5
3. Lyfe Marketing: Best for Small Businesses
Feeling priced out by the big players? Lyfe Marketing has carved out a niche by making professional ad management accessible for smaller budgets. They're all about giving startups and smaller brands a fighting chance.
According to their site, Fit Small Business reports that Lyfe Marketing offers plans that accommodate a minimum ad spend of just $500. This is a game-changer for local businesses and anyone just looking to get their feet wet with paid social without breaking the bank.
Pros:
- Very low barrier to entry for small brands.
- Offers a full suite of social media management services.
- Transparent, tiered pricing.
Cons:
May not have the deep, specialized expertise for hyper-growth scaling.
Our Rating: 4.6/5
4. ROI Minds: Best for E-commerce Brands
As their name suggests, ROI Minds is obsessed with one thing: your return. They are an e-commerce-focused agency that lives and breathes revenue metrics. If you're selling products online, you want a partner who speaks the language of ROAS, AOV, and LTV fluently.
They've made a massive impact, having reportedly c. They are a solid choice for established e-commerce brands ready to scale seriously.
Pros:
- Deep, specialized expertise in the e-commerce space.
- Strong, demonstrated focus on driving revenue and ROAS.
- Proven results with a large portfolio of successful brands.
Cons:
Pricing is custom and not publicly listed, requiring a consultation.
Our Rating: 4.7/5
Other Notable Agencies
The agency world is vast, so here are a few more teams that deserve a mention depending on your niche:
- Aimers: A top choice for SaaS companies, they've managed over $20M in Meta ad spend specifically for SaaS brands, making them specialists in generating trials and demos.
- Straight North: Known for transparent pricing, their model is typically $1,500/month or 15% of ad spend, whichever is greater. No guesswork.
- SmartSites: A giant in the space, they boast a team of nearly 300 professionals, giving them a huge breadth of resources for any challenge you throw at them.
Pro Tip: Check Your CTR Benchmark. A great way to quickly gauge your ad performance is to look at your Click-Through Rate (CTR). According to inBeat, the average Facebook ad CTR is 2.50%. If you're consistently below that, it might be a sign that your creative or targeting needs a refresh.
The Software Alternative: AI-Powered Optimization
Okay, so agencies are great. But what if you don't have a $5,000 monthly retainer lying around? Or what if you're a bit of a control freak (it's okay, we are too!) and want to keep your hands on the wheel?
This is where ad optimization software comes in.
Essentially, ad optimization software is a tool that uses technology, often artificial intelligence, to enhance advertising campaign management, providing users with data insights, budget automation, and performance recommendations.
It's like having an AI co-pilot sitting next to you, pointing out opportunities and handling the tedious work 24/7 so you can focus on the big picture.
When to Choose Software Over an Agency
Choosing software is a brilliant move for hands-on founders, in-house marketers, and small teams who want to punch above their weight. You get:
- Lower Cost: Subscription fees are a fraction of an agency retainer.
- Full Control: You make the final call on every decision. No one touches your account without your say-so.
- 24/7 Monitoring: Your campaigns are monitored around the clock, not just during an agency's business hours.
- Instant Insights: No waiting for a weekly report. The data is live, and the insights are immediate.
For those looking to explore this path, understanding the landscape of AI tools for advertising agencies and advertisers is the perfect next step.
Pro Tip: Making the Call. The "Agency vs. Software" decision hinges on three factors: Budget (agency retainers vs. software subscriptions), Control (hands-off vs. hands-on), and Time (do you have time to manage campaigns, even with AI help?). Be honest about where you stand on these three points.
Frequently Asked Questions (FAQ)
What is the difference between a Facebook ad agency and optimization software?
Think of it this way: a Facebook ad agency is a full-service team that manages your entire ad strategy for you—they're the chefs cooking the meal. Ad optimization software, like Madgicx, is a tool you use to manage your own ads more effectively—it's like having a professional kitchen with a robot assistant helping you cook.
How much does Facebook ad optimization cost?
The cost varies wildly. An agency can range from $1,500 to over $10,000 per month, plus a percentage of ad spend. AI optimization software is much more affordable, with platforms like Madgicx starting at $99 per month, giving you enterprise-level power for a fraction of the cost.
What does a Facebook ad optimization company do?
In a nutshell, they work to get you more bang for your buck. Facebook Ad Optimization is the process of using data analysis and strategic adjustments to improve the performance of ad campaigns, aiming to maximize return on ad spend (ROAS) by lowering costs and increasing conversions. This includes all the good stuff: A/B testing creatives, refining audiences, managing budgets, and scaling your winning ads.
The Choice Is Yours: Partner or Power-Up?
Choosing the right Facebook ad optimization company comes down to a simple question: do you want to delegate completely or empower yourself?
A high-touch advertising company is a fantastic partner if you have the budget and prefer to be hands-off. They bring expertise and a dedicated team to manage everything for you.
But if you're an e-commerce brand, an in-house marketer, or a founder who wants to maintain control, drive costs down, and move with a speed and scale that's difficult for human teams to match, a powerful AI platform is your answer. It's about leveraging technology to make you smarter, faster, and more efficient.
Your next step is to evaluate your budget, your available time, and your desire for control. For brands ready to take the reins with an AI co-pilot, Madgicx offers a powerful balance of AI-assisted optimization and strategic insight. We're here to help you win. 🚀
Connect your Meta ad account to Madgicx and unlock AI-powered campaign diagnostics, optimization recommendations, and creative generation. See how top e-commerce brands achieve better ROAS without the agency price tag.
Digital copywriter with a passion for sculpting words that resonate in a digital age.




.avif)






